To our delight, we have experienced a late bloom of lavender.  These are the plants we started from seeds back in February.  The plants seemed extremely fragile in the early months.  I believe I wrote another blog about their state and how I wasn’t sure they were going to make it and how we tenderly cared for them all summer, but now the bed is overflowing in lavender growth!! WOW! They have exceeded our expectation.

Amazing really, we can look at the condition of our circumstances and lose hope or find ourselves doubting the outcome, but underneath the surface things are moving and changing; creating an atmosphere for growth.   I must tell you, I was incredibly encouraged when I noticed all the growth that had taken place in my lavender garden.  Those 40 plants that could not have been any bigger than a toothpick and a 4th of the thickness are now strong and full of blooms!!  These pics is the lavender I picked this weekend from those 40 strong plants- beautiful and fragrant!
